Sataram - Mallapur, Jagitial

Sataram is a village situated in the Mallapur mandal of Jagitial district, Telangana. It is located approximately 15 km from Mallapur and around 83 km from Karimnagar. Satharam ser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sataram village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sataram is 571643. The village covers a total geographical area of 938 hectares and falls under the 505331 pincode. Koratla is the nearest town, located about 13 km away.

Sataram village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Sataram

According to the 2011 Census, Sataram village had a total population of 2,909 people, including 1,421 males and 1,488 females, living in 849 households. The sex ratio was 1,047 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 50.04%, with male literacy at 60.03% and female literacy at 40.43%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 518,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 3.

Transport and Connectivity of Sataram

Sataram is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is located within >10 km of Sataram.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Koratla to Sataram is about 13 km, with a usual travel time of around 30-60 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Karimnagar to Sataram is about 83 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
